Choosing the Right Thermal Label Maker for Mac: Key Factors to Consider
Mac Connectivity and Driver Support
Mac connectivity and driver support determine how quickly you can start printing from a Mac. Native macOS drivers or a dedicated Mac app eliminate the need for workarounds and reduce setup time.
Check whether the label maker supports direct USB printing with a macOS driver, network printing over Ethernet or Wi-Fi, or a macOS-compatible utility for creating labels. Devices that depend exclusively on mobile apps or Windows-only drivers often require extra steps that interrupt workflows on a Mac.
Print Resolution and Barcode Accuracy
Print resolution impacts how sharp text and barcodes print, which matters for barcode scanners and small-font labels. Higher dpi yields crisper characters and cleaner lines, improving scan reliability and legibility at small sizes.
If you use labels for shipping or inventory barcodes, prioritizing a label maker with consistent thermal output and stable print temperature reduces misreads and wasted media. Consider the resolution you need based on typical label size and barcode density.
Label Media Size and Adhesive Options
Thermal label makers support various roll widths and adhesive types. The widths you can use determine the range of label formats you can print, from narrow barcode tags to wider shipping labels.
Also consider whether the machine accepts standard direct-thermal rolls, die-cut labels, or continuous thermal paper, and whether label adhesives suit your surfaces. Flexibility here reduces the need for multiple devices when you handle diverse labeling tasks.
Mac App Usability and Template Support
A Mac-friendly label design app speeds repetitive tasks and reduces formatting errors. Look for software that provides templates, drag-and-drop layout, CSV import for bulk printing, and easy font handling on macOS.
Apps that offer preview and scaling controls for barcode and text alignment help avoid wasted label rolls and ensure printed output matches on-screen layouts without trial-and-error.
Connectivity for Workflows and Automation
How a label maker connects affects workflow automation. Networked devices with Ethernet or Wi-Fi support integrate smoothly with Mac-based workflows and can serve multiple users. USB-only models are fine for single-user setups but limit shared access.
If you plan to print from inventory software or point-of-sale systems running on a Mac, verify that the device offers the necessary connection type and command language support for automation.
Consumable Availability and Running Cost
Thermal labels and ribbon availability influence operating expense and downtime. Direct-thermal models eliminate ribbon costs but may have higher sensitivity to light and heat; thermal-transfer units require ribbon replacements but often extend label longevity.
Confirm that the label sizes and roll cores you need are widely available to avoid specialized, hard-to-find supplies that can increase cost and complicate restocking.
Setting Up a Thermal Label Maker on macOS
Preparing a Mac for a thermal label maker starts with checking the manufacturer's site for macOS drivers or a Mac app. If drivers are provided, download the version that matches your macOS release and follow the install instructions before connecting the device.
For networked printers, add the device via System Settings or the manufacturer's utility. For USB setups, plug in after installing drivers to allow macOS to register the device without conflicts. If a printer offers AirPrint-like support, verify compatibility and any required firmware updates.

Designing Labels on a Mac
Choose a label editor that supports common file types and offers CSV import for batch jobs. Look for apps that let you set margins, label size, and barcode symbologies used in your workflow.
When designing on a Mac, preview at 100 percent zoom to check actual print sizing. Use system fonts or embedded fonts the printer supports to avoid substitution issues and unexpected layout shifts.

Maintenance and Longevity for Thermal Labels
Regular maintenance keeps print heads clean and extends device life. Use manufacturer-recommended cleaning pens or isopropyl alcohol wipes to remove adhesive residue and dust following the maintenance schedule.
Store unused label rolls in a cool, dry place to prevent heat sensitivity from causing premature fading. For thermal-transfer systems, choose compatible ribbons and avoid exceeding recommended operating temperatures.

Choosing Between Direct Thermal and Thermal Transfer
Direct thermal uses heat-sensitive paper and prints without a ribbon. It is simpler to maintain and usually cheaper to operate but can fade over time if exposed to heat or sunlight. This option is suitable for short-lived labels like shipping tags and receipts.
Thermal transfer uses a ribbon to transfer ink and produces more durable labels that resist abrasion and exposure. If you need long-lasting inventory tags or labels that withstand outdoor conditions, thermal transfer is the better choice despite the added ribbon cost.

FAQ
Will a thermal label maker work natively with my Mac?
Often yes, if the device explicitly lists macOS drivers or a Mac app. Check the product documentation for macOS support and the specific macOS versions supported. Network-enabled devices may also work via standard protocols without special drivers.
Do I need a special app to design labels on a Mac?
Not always. Some label makers include a Mac app, while others work with generic label-editing software that runs on macOS. For bulk printing, an app with CSV import and template features is highly recommended.
Are direct-thermal labels as durable as thermal-transfer labels?
No. Direct-thermal labels are convenient and cost-effective for short-term use but are more sensitive to heat and light. Thermal-transfer labels, which use ribbons, provide more durable, long-lasting prints for tough environments.
Can I share a thermal label maker between multiple Macs?
Yes, if the device supports network printing via Ethernet or Wi-Fi. Networked units or a shared printer on a local Mac that remains powered on can serve multiple users without switching cables.
How do I ensure barcodes print reliably from my Mac?
Use a label maker with sufficient resolution for your barcode density, set the correct barcode symbology and size in the Mac app, and run test prints. Stable media feed and clean print heads also help maintain barcode readability.
